The RapidDestroyer RF directed energy system developed by Thales has achieved a significant milestone after destroying 80 drones during operational testing. Featuring an advanced four-panel energy projection system, the weapon delivers concentrated radio-frequency energy capable of disrupting or disabling unmanned aerial systems. The improved design enables more accurate targeting, greater energy efficiency, and increased engagement ranges compared with legacy systems. As armed forces worldwide face rising drone threats, the successful demonstration underscores the growing potential of directed energy weapons to provide rapid, sustainable, and highly effective counter-UAS capabilities on future battlefields.
